Charles Scott Obituary

Charles David Scott, 83, of Lizton, Indiana, passed away March 17th at Hendricks Regional Hospital in Danville, Indiana.

He was born January 7, 1943, in Lebanon, Indiana, to Cecil and Naomi (Covey) Scott, and was a 1961 graduate of Pinnell High School. He served as an MP in the United States Army from 1964-66, stationed at Checkpoint Charlie, in West Berlin, Germany. After returning to the U.S., he met the enduring love of his life, Julia Jean Brady. They were married August 12, 1967, and together they shared almost 60 years of love and devotion.

Charles dedicated more than 35 years of his professional life to Butler University, retiring in January 2005.

Charles was a loving and loyal husband, father, and grandfather…and he was a friend to all. He enjoyed taking on new challenges, was quick to assist with his children’s activities from coaching Little League baseball to raising rabbits for 4-H, and was immensely proud of his yearly garden, joyfully sharing what he grew with others. He took special delight in watching his grandchildren do anything they loved, and treasured time spent gathering with family and friends.

He was preceded in death by his parents, Cecil and Naomi, his sister, Rosalie Finney, and his brothers, Earl Scott and Ovid Scott.

He is survived by his wife, Julia Jean (Brady) Scott; his sons, Michael Scott and Matthew Scott; his daughter-in-law, Ann (Perkins) Scott; and his grandchildren, Brady Scott and Macy Scott.

Charles will be remembered for his kindness, loyalty, and deep love for his family and friends

A Celebration of his life will be held at 3 p.m. on Friday, March 27, 2026, at Eric MD Bell Funeral Home. Friends and family are invited to gather at the funeral home from 1 p.m. until the time of the service. Charles will be inurned at the Lizton K of P Cemetery at a later date.

In lieu of flowers, the family suggests memorial contributions to a charity of the donor's choice.
